A complete de-identified patient-level data set will be made available to researchers for the purpose of meta-analysis or a newly proposed study. Data will be made available following submission of a maximum 5-page proposal by the requestor. The study steering committee will review and, if acceptable, provide approval of the request. A signed data sharing access agreement will be required. The data will be provided as SAS or Excel datasets. Any other format requests may incur costs to the requestor. Data requests should be sent to [email protected]. Data will become available one year after publication of the initial study results. Data S1.
